Pundit Gabby Agbonlahor doesn’t think forward Richarlison is good enough to play for Tottenham Hotspur.
Agbonlahor was speaking on TalkSPORT (16/8 6:04am) and reflecting on last weekend’s action. Tottenham started their season with a 2-2 draw with Brentford all the team and performance was very different to their last visit to the Gtech Community Stadium.
Club stalwarts Hugo Lloris and Harry Kane have now left and Ange Postecoglou is now the man in the dugout.
There were also four debutants in the side including goalkeeper Guglielmo Vicario and James Maddison who ended up wearing the captain’s armband at the end of the match.
There was also plenty of interest in how Richarlison did playing up front for Spurs. He was tasked with replacing Harry Kane on Sunday but couldn’t make an impact on the match.
Agbonlahor has now said that Richarlison was really poor against Brentford for Tottenham.
The £90,000-a-week forward has plenty to prove after a tough first season in North London.
